Veeva Vault Clinical stands out for end-to-end clinical data oversight that ties trial operations to governed content and audit-ready history. The suite supports data flow from study startup through submission-ready datasets with configurable validation, edit checks, and comprehensive audit trails. Vault Clinical integrates tightly with Vault RIM and other Veeva Vault applications to manage regulatory documentation alongside study data configuration. Strong configuration controls reduce rework by standardizing how data definitions, mappings, and operational changes are tracked across stakeholders.

Medidata Rave EDC stands out with strong configuration for study-specific data collection, including flexible forms, validations, and audit-ready capture. The platform supports centralized data management workflows such as edit checks, query generation, and reconciliation of protocol deviations across sites. Rave EDC also integrates with broader Medidata offerings for analytics, operational monitoring, and lifecycle handoffs from data capture through cleaning. Teams typically use it to manage complex sponsor or CRO studies that need controlled data standards and traceable changes.

Oracle Health Sciences Empirica Signal Detection focuses on detecting, triaging, and evaluating potential drug safety signals using statistical methods and configurable rules. It supports signal discovery workflows across safety data types, including adverse event and literature signals, with investigator review tooling that helps standardize case assessments. The solution also provides decision support features such as signal management views, audit-friendly activity tracking, and configurable thresholds for signal prioritization. It is best suited to organizations that want a governed signal detection process integrated with clinical pharmacovigilance operations.

OpenClinica stands out for providing open-source clinical data management capabilities focused on regulated research workflows. The platform supports study setup with CRF design, data entry, edit checks, and query management to drive data quality. It also includes audit trails, role-based access controls, and export-ready datasets to support monitoring and downstream analysis. Stronger fit comes when teams need configurable forms, validation logic, and traceability across the study lifecycle.

What Is Clinical Data Management Software?

Clinical Data Management Software supports clinical trial teams in configuring study data structures, enforcing validation and edit checks, and managing cleaning workflows that resolve data issues through queries. The software creates traceable change history so regulated teams can demonstrate what changed, who changed it, and when it happened across study setup, data entry, and reconciliation. CDMS tools also provide case report form building, query lifecycle management, and export-ready outputs for downstream reporting and monitoring. Platforms like Veeva Vault Clinical and Medidata Rave EDC show this pattern by tying configurable validations and audit-ready traceability to study operations.
